WOMEN’S BASKETBALL

UC Irvine 81, Cal State Fullerton 77

IRVINE — Mikah Maly-Karros and Jade Smith-Williams scored 29 and 26 points, respectively for the Anteaters in the Big West Conference game Thursday.

Smith-Williams also had a career-high 10 assists and Maly-Karros led UCI (13-8, 5-4 in conference) with eight rebounds.

Maly-Karros finished 12 of 18 from the field,w hile Smith Willaims hit three of five from three-point range and connected on 13 of her 14 free-throw attempts.

Cal State Fullerton is 8-15, 4-6.

BASEBALL

Orange Coast 8, Cuesta 6

SAN LUIS OBISPO — Matt Mooningham went four for five for the Pirates in their nonconference season opener Thursday.

Chris Carlson went two for three with three runs batted in and Brian Garza went two for four with a double for OCC (1-0).

MEN’S TENNIS

UCLA 4, UC Irvine 3

LOS ANGELES — Chris Kearney and Fabian Matthews won in singles for the No. 52-ranked Anteaters, who nearly upset the No. 6-ranked Bruins Thursday at the Los Angeles Tennis Center.

UCLA (5-0) held on for the nonconference win after No. 64-ranked Maxime Tabatruong defeated Sam Gould, 6-2, 3-6, 3-6 at No. 3 singles.

UC Irvine (1-4) won two out of three doubles matches to take a 1-0 lead heading into singles.

WOMEN’S TENNIS

Pepperdine 6, UC Irvine 1

MALIBU — Kristina Smith won at No. 3 singles for the Anteaters in the nonconference match at the Ralphs-Straus Tennis Center Thursday.

Smith beat Anamika Bhargava, 6-3, 4-6, 1-0 (10-6). UCI dropped to 0-2.
